Does anyone utilize Cisco Webex Calling with a Palo Alto firewall? We run Webex calling and ever since we switched to the palo alto, calls sometimes will only go in one direction (you can hear them, they cant hear you) or no way (either sides cant hear eachother). I reverted back to PAN-OS 9.1.1 hoping that would resolve the issue but the issue still occurs

My company used to have WebEx as our primary meeting platform. We really didn't have any issues, outside of the one off user complaints. WebEx uses a bunch of different applications from a list of different IP networks.
I would first create an IP based rule that allowed "any application" over service "any" to the known Cisco WebEx IP networks. Then after 2-4 weeks review the applications that matched the rule and create an application based rule above your IP (L3) based rule. What I suspect is going on is you're probably not allowing the "stun" application or some other media based application which is causing your audio issues. Following the suggested method above will be a much easier way of troubleshooting. Only do this of course following your internal approval processes for allowing traffic through your firewall.
